Deadline looming to register to vote

Published Wednesday 13 April 2016 at 15:11

Voters in Blackburn with Darwen have been urged to register in time for this year’s elections.

Residents will go to the polls on May 5 to cast their ballots to elect councillors for Blackburn with Darwen Council, Darwen Town Council and also the Lancashire Police And Crime Commissioner.

The deadline to register is Monday, April 18.

Polling cards were delivered to eligible residents towards the end of March.

Anyone who has not received one should get in touch with the Council to ensure they are registered.

Alternatively, use the online form at via the Government’s Gov.UK website www.gov.uk/register-to-vote

Harry Catherall, Returning Officer for Blackburn with Darwen and Police Area Returning Officer, said: “There are only a few days to go until the registration deadline but there is still time to make sure you can have your say.

“If you’re not registered by the deadline, you can’t vote. You’ll miss your chance to have say on how things are run.”
